## Switchloom Environments

Switchloom is our feature-flag rollout framework. Three environments: dev (flags flip instantly), staging (five-minute propagation), prod (staged cohorts only). Never promote a flag straight to prod; the cohort sequencer blocks it anyway. Maintainers: rollback is a flag state, not a deploy. Each environment's sequencer reads the values given below.

service settings:
[istael]
team = gilath
access_code = ac_468cdf
owner = casdor.gilox
host = istael.kelviforge.internal
port = 5432
peer = quenwyn.braskworks.corp
salt = 6678df32
pin = 7400

## Releases

Brackenpage supports incremental rebuilds: only pages touched by your plugin's dependency graph are regenerated. Plugin authors must declare inputs in `rebuild.toml` or the cache will over-invalidate. Release tarballs are published after each tagged build passes the incremental-consistency suite. Each tarball must be signed with the key below.

signing key of bajop-hahag = bky13_yLSJStjSXhzxg

EXIF scrubbing for uploads in Pictaro runs in the ingest worker before any thumbnail is written. The scrubber strips GPS, serial, and maker-note blocks, then rewrites orientation as a plain tag. Reviewers should confirm that the fallback path (corrupt EXIF header) also routes through the scrubber rather than passing bytes through untouched. Verify the worker logs a scrub event per asset. The build that introduced the fallback path is recorded below.

pipeline stamp: htk4_66df

Step 4: Configure the bounce processor. Driftmail hands your plugin each bounce event as JSON on stdin; return a disposition code within 5 seconds or the event is requeued. Plugins run sandboxed and inherit only the variables listed in bounce.env. Your plugin's callback verification requires the shared credential, so append it to bounce.env now as the following line:

sealed setting: COURIER_KEY3=636

# Scribblecanvas Environments

Quick notes for the eng sync: undo/redo in the Scribblecanvas diagram editor is backed by the history service, which runs separately in dev, staging, and prod. Dev keeps only 50 history steps; prod keeps 500 and snapshots to cold storage hourly. If redo feels broken, it's almost always a snapshot lag issue. Prod currently runs with the following configuration.

deployment values, kagef-kagap:
[sorvan]
port = 3306
region = west-4
host = sorvan.zarqeldyn.internal
team = norael
timeout_ms = 1000
retries = 3